    Donald S.

    I'm going to go ahead and slide Jinya into the "frequent repeat" category. I'll admit this isn't my first trip to Jinya. I wanted to hold off until trying a few additional dishes over a few visits. Jinya has won over this Japanese food lover! Sure it's officially a ramen bar, and there are so many to choose from. There are even gluten free, and even impossible meat options. But don't sleep on the "others"! The menu is absolutely jam packed with classic favorites and new creative items alike. Salads, Mini tacos, Pork buns, rice bowls, and even kids meals. The Tonkotsu black is a crowd favorite, and for good reason. Chashu, Green onion, dried seaweed, seasoned egg, garlic chips, garlic oil, fried onion, and a spice sauce. Did I forget anything? A beautiful marriage of textures and flavor. I def think the broth would be even better if spicier, but the chashu and noodles are the star here. The chashu basically melts in your mouth, while the choice to go with a thinner noodle doesn't overwhelm the bowl and allows others to shine. Can we direct our attention to the Brussels sprouts tempura?! Brussels sprouts encased in a light and crispy tempura batter, drizzle with a touch of truffle oil. I can't seem to find the words to describe how magical this is. I wanted so bad to scarf this entire bowl down, but knowing how much my wife enjoys sprouts, I had to show restraint. Probably the hardest thing I've ever had to do in the name of love lol. I certainly did not come here for a vegetable based appetizer, but bar none, the best vegetable dish I've probably ever had!! In an area that is densely populated with an insane amount of Asian options, Jinya is a must. Great modern space, friendly staff, great energy, and even greater food. It hits the spot every...single...time...

    Wonjun S.

    Sadly I must give this place a 3 star rating, despite its other good reviews. From the get-go, the music was really loud and the atmosphere inside did not feel like a Japanese ramen spot, more like a bar with food. It was really chaotic when I was eating and really dim inside too, I could barely read the menu. The ramen itself was okay, the flavor of the soup was fine but I wasn't particularly impressed by anything. The noodles felt slightly undercooked and they only gave two small pieces of pork in the ramen. It was at a good price point for all that it came with without any additions, but it didn't have much personality. Just a heavy, slightly salty ramen. Service was fine, but also not particularly impressive. Everyone seemed busy and like they didn't have time for anybody.
